Re: 92 Passing Yards Allowed and 8 Sacks
Originally Posted by K Major
That's what I have been preaching all off-season. This defensive makeup from coaching through personnel is nothing like what we have seen in the past. There is so much more speed and the new coaches are using it. So many in the media, and even around here, are mistakenly pointing to the defenses of the past three years when talking about the 2017 product. As I have pointed out before, the Saints have no position coaches and only two defensive players (Cam Jordan and Rafael Bush) left on the 90 man roster from three years ago. This defense, and for the most part the entire roster, has been rebuilt from the ground up. Usually when a team goes through this intensive of a rebuild they are hard-pressed to win four games, not to mention seven!![]()
This year we are finally able to enjoy the fruits of the rebuild. |
